CA Crowded Beaches May Delay State Reopening

Photos taken over the weekend show crowds on California's Newport and Huntington Beaches.

This is amid a heatwave and a statewide stay-at-home order, reports Business Insider.

Officials have said that those going to the beach are still putting distance amongst themselves.

However, residents in Southern California said the crowds were sizable this past weekend.

Gov.

Newsom says people dismissing the order restrictions could delay reopening plans for the state.

A common thought amongst those leaving their houses is that they will stay away from sick people.

This does not account for asymptomatic people, those without signs of coronavirus who still spread it.
